$235,000 a year Trucking???

A long winded response is really not neccessary...In a nutshell:

This is a scam. There are no good lease purchases. On the surface it seems like an inexpensive way to become your own boss but truth is unless you can afford to buy your truck outright and not from the carrier you will be workimg for this will never work.

I have been an Owner Operator since 1983 and it works for me. But today the market is brutal, the rates are depressed and unless you know what you are doing it will leave you broke and devestated.

If you are insistent drive for a company and learn the ropes before you take the plunge. I know of no one that makes $235,000 a year on a lease purchase deal or any other deal unless they are a hard driving team.

Dont take the bait...this kind of deal simply does not exist. Maybe this reply was long winded afterall.

I-40 or I-70 decision time

Be advised the elevation around the Eisenhower tunnel on I 70 is 11,000 feet and the weather can get ugly with no warning. Got chains?

I would go the I 40 route. Just keep an ear to the ground and watch for stormy weather. Before you go too far out of route speak with dispatch. They could back charge you for out of route miles.

Can a company driver be forced to pay for fuel?

Two trucks and two trailers both company operated, eh?

Asking the driver on a company truck to pay for fuel out of their personal credit card or bank account tells me this company is not financially stable enough to secure a fuel account through one of several money transfer systems. You mean they cant even wire you funds through Western Union? It is not your responsibility to fuel their truck out of your own pocket and run the risk of being bilked out of your money. Something is bad wrong here.

There are too many companies that have legitimate money transfer services to have to do this. Unless your driving record and employment history is so bad no one else will hire you dont walk RUN to another reputable company. This system just gives me the willies.

Interstate 15

US 95 south from Vegas to NV 164 IN Searchlight. Turn right and that will take you to I15 past the scale. However the scale is visible from the on ramp and an eagle eyed cop can see you. Sometimes a CHP will sit at the on ramp as well to check you out. Taking 95 to I40 at Needles will avoid the scale but it will take you seriously out of route. Is it worth it?
